Description

This deceptively spacious three/four-bedroom semi-detached home occupies a cul-de-sac of just a handful of homes and incorporates well proportioned, interchangeable accommodation.

Approach to the home is onto a block paved driveway which allows parking for two vehicles. Beyond this a smart composite front door opens into the entrance hall which has stairs directly ahead leading to the first-floor accommodation as well as having had a wooden floor laid. To one side is a useful cloakroom which comprises of a low level wc and wash hand basin. Modern tiling adorns the floor and walls. To the right-hand side is the kitchen/diner which has been fitted with a comprehensive range of floor and wall mounted units with darker contrasting work surfaces over. Several integrated appliances have been cleverly woven into the design including a four-ring gas hob, stainless steel extractor hood, double oven and dishwasher. The look is finished with recessed ceiling spotlights, and tiled splashbacks. Ample space has been afforded for a table and chairs creating a real family/sociable area. Across the other side of the hallway is the principal reception room, the living room, which has French doors opening into the garden and floods the room with an abundance of natural daylight. An inner hall offers a dual-purpose space with access through to the garden but also currently incorporating a utility area with wall mounted units set over work tops and providing space underneath for a washing machine. Completing this level is the fourth bedroom/family room depending on the requirements of a buyer. This room commands impressive dimensions and has a window to the rear.

Moving upstairs the first-floor landing gives way to all the accommodation on this level, the master of which nestles to the rear aspect and has a useful shower enclosure installed to one corner. Of the remaining two bedrooms one is of double proportions and the other a good sized single. They are serviced by a bathroom which has been fitted with a three-piece suite comprising of a P-shaped panelled bath with tap fed attachment and glass screen positioned over, low level wc and wash hand basin set into a vanity unit. Modern tiling adorns the walls.

Externally the rear garden has been thoughtfully designed, with a low maintenance feel in mind. As you step out you're greeted with a large decking area with black balustrades running around the perimeter, ideal for relaxing or entertaining. Beyond this is a lawn with a deep border to one side housing an assortment of shrubs and bushes, whilst the perimeter has been enclosed by timber fencing.

Within close proximity is access to Ampthill town centre and its extensive amenities, Waitrose store, parks and high street shops. The area is renowned for its autonomous schooling for all age groups, with 'Russell Lower', ‘Firs Lower’, 'Alameda' and 'Redborne' just a short walk away. There is also a local pick-up point for the Bedford Harpur trust private schools for both boys and girls. Links into London are from Flitwick station with a frequent service into St Pancras which takes as little as 40 minutes, major road links are from J13, M1 which is less than 15 minutes from the property.
